Let's not curse digitization and understand how it can make our lives better for us & our families. BTW, by "making better for your family" I definitely do not mean that if your toddler cries or needs your attention you hand him the mobile instead of spending time with them. Smart phones are not pacifiers. Crying children need human interaction not mobile devices. Also, what will happen when they will unravel the real life as they grow and wouldn't find such a speedy object to console to fix their need or boredom. If this continues or grows, it will impede their ability of human interaction. This is where people are making digitization look bad.
I am no professional counselor for kids but I will make the best out of mobiles for my children. I will restrict the usage only until its making or attending calls. Young kids need real-life interaction with their parents, or how would parents understand their kid's likes & dislikes & their ability to understand real world problems because all what you have been exposing him is the virtual world. These kind of practices encourages unhealthy child-parent relationship.
